Putin: Russia and Uzbekistan to develop cooperation in training specialists
On the invitation of President of the Republic of Uzbekistan Islam Karimov, President of the Russian Federation Vladimir Putin arrived in Uzbekistan with an official visit on 10 December.
“We will continue to develop our cooperation in the area of training specialists. Currently, 12,000 young people from Uzbekistan are studying in Russia in a very wide range of areas. We will continue this cooperation, including through making available state-funded places for Uzbekistani students in Russian universities,” Russian leader said.
“We are grateful to Uzbekistan’s government for supporting our humanitarian cooperation. A branch of Lomonosov Moscow State University is working actively and successfully in Tashkent and the Russian Centre of Science and Culture has also opened and is working now. We will continue to give this field of cooperation our full attention,” Putin underlined.
